Westgold Resources Limited (ASX: WGX) (Westgold or the Group) is a uniquely Western Australian gold mining business.
With a workforce of over 1,000 people, we are the dominant gold miner in the Murchison and Bryah regions with over 1,300
km2 of tenure.
Westgold is the owner-operator of all of its underground mines. This internal capability provides a level of operational
flexibility that has insulated our business from the many labour impacts caused by COVID-19. Our operating model is
‘hub and spoke’ style whereby we have the optionality to process ore from our Meekatharra and Cue operations at either
processing hub. In contrast the Bryah Basin operation is centred upon the Fortnum processing hub.
MURCHISON OPERATIONS
The Murchison operations incorporate two processing hubs near Cue and Meekatharra. Combined, these operations
are forecast to produce ≈200,000 oz in financial year 2022-2023 (FY23).

After four years of dewatering,
mine rehabilitation,
refurbishment and ramp up,
the Big Bell mine achieved
commercial production in April
2022 and production rates
have been growing since.
Several open pits were mined
around Cue in FY22. With large
stockpiles accumulated, the
open pit program ceased at the
end of the financial year.
Exploration and viability
studies were carried out
during FY22 at the previously
mined Fender open pit mine
on the southern limits of the
Big Bell shear to evaluate the
economics of an underground
operation. An exploration
decline was commenced then
paused due with the higher
tonnages coming from Big Bell.
In addition to the mining operations, the Company is accelerating exploration activities across Cue with the primary
focus being the Day Dawn and Tuckabianna mining centres. This work has been based on new geophysical datasets and
geological re-interpretations in early FY22, leading to the discovery of the Sovereign target, between Great Fingall and
Golden Crown.
Follow up drilling will occur in early FY23, along with definition drilling into Great Fingall at depth and testing of Caustons,
right at the doorstep of the Tuckabianna plant.
